
Starting Friday, new 165 medicines will be sold at discounted prices. This is the 9th discount on medicines in accordance with the methodology of the Health Ministry and the Agency for medicines and medical devices. The total saving from the discount amounts to over EUR 653,000.
The Health Ministry informs that since 2012, over 4,800 medicines have been discounted, and their prices have been discounted 2-3 times. The total savings in the health department amount to over EUR 33 million.
With the new prices, the medicine 'Pancef' is discounted by 38.10 percent, i.e. from MKD 1,229 to MKD 761, which will allow for a yearly saving of EUR 480,000.
In the ninth discount, the prices for 'Ramipril' and 'Valsartan, which are high blood pressure medicines, are also encompassed. The price of 'Ramipril' is discounted by 50 persent, while the price of 'Valsartan' is discounted by 40 percent.
'Hikocinil' is also dicounted by 15 percent. Prices of 'Mirzaten' and 'Velafaks', which are anti-depressants, are greatly discounted also. In terms of hospital medicines, the prices of 'Ffludarabin', used for treatment of chronic leukemia, 'Topotekan', used for ovary cancer, and 'Liksumia', a solution for Diabetes mellitus type 2, have also been discounted.
This systematic measure which was introduced by the Government will continue to be implemented in the upcoming period, which means that in October a new revision will follow along with a 10th discount.
